在日常的開發(fā)工作當中,線程池往往承載著一個應用中最重要的業(yè)務邏輯,因此我們有必要更多地去關(guān)注線程池的執(zhí)行情況,包括異常的處理和分析等。本文主要聚焦在如何正確使用線程池上,以及...
在日常的開發(fā)工作當中,線程池往往承載著一個應用中最重要的業(yè)務邏輯,因此我們有必要更多地去關(guān)注線程池的執(zhí)行情況,包括異常的處理和分析等。本文主要聚焦在如何正確使用線程池上,以及...
1.nginx常用命令 啟動nginx ./sbin/nginx停止nginx ./sbin/nginx -s stop ./sbin/nginx -s quit重載...
金九銀十就要到了,準備跳槽的小伙伴們都準備的怎么樣了?是對所有的技術(shù)點稍微的了解淺層還是說刨根到底了,小伙伴們?nèi)绻X得自己掌握的很深了 那么,請大家嘗試著回答一下以下問題: ...
先來回顧下整個分庫分表的流程如下: 整個過程也很好理解,基本符合大部分公司的一個發(fā)展方向。 很少會有業(yè)務一開始就會設(shè)計為分庫分表,雖說這樣會減少后續(xù)的坑,但部分公司剛開始都是...
周日午后,剛剛放下手里的電話,正在給剛剛的面試者寫評價。剛剛寫到『對Linux的基本IO模型理解不深』這句的時候,女朋友突然出現(xiàn)。 在Java中,主要有三種IO模型,分別是阻...
目錄 一、API 網(wǎng)關(guān)的用處二、API網(wǎng)關(guān)在企業(yè)架構(gòu)中的地位三、企業(yè)中如何應用API網(wǎng)關(guān)四、API網(wǎng)關(guān)有哪些競爭方案五、API網(wǎng)關(guān)解決方案六、企業(yè)怎么選擇API網(wǎng)關(guān) 一、AP...
BAT 常問的 Java基礎(chǔ)39道常見面試題 1.八種基本數(shù)據(jù)類型的大小,以及他們的封裝類 2.引用數(shù)據(jù)類型 3.Switch能否用string做參數(shù) 4.equals與==...
UidGenerator是百度開源的Java語言實現(xiàn),基于Snowflake算法的唯一ID生成器。而且,它非常適合虛擬環(huán)境,比如:Docker。另外,它通過消費未來時間克服了...
如果能確認某個加鎖的對象不會逃逸出局部作用域,就可以進行鎖刪除。這意味著這個對象同時只可能被一個線程訪問,因此也就沒有必要防止其它線程對它進行訪問了。這樣的話這個鎖就是可以刪...
筆者在面過 猿輔導,去哪兒,曠視, 陌陌,頭條, 阿里, 快手, 美團, 騰訊之后,除了收獲一大堆面試問題,還思考到如何成為面試官眼中的"愛技術(shù),愛思考,靠譜,有潛力候選人的...
分布式系統(tǒng) 分布式系統(tǒng)從當初的CORBA 到EJB,Web和SOA,從集群到現(xiàn)在的NoSQL 云計算和大數(shù)據(jù)Hadoop等分布式系統(tǒng),橫向水平擴展Scala out/in是分...
本文內(nèi)容思維導圖如下: 一、簡介和應用 Redis是一個由ANSI C語言編寫,性能優(yōu)秀、支持網(wǎng)絡(luò)、可持久化的K-K內(nèi)存數(shù)據(jù)庫,并提供多種語言的API。它常用的類型主要是 S...
來源:IT故事會 原文鏈接:https://idig8.com/2019/07/18/hulianwangjiagoudubbo-diaoyongmaidian114/ ##...
一、背景 項目開發(fā)中免不了各模塊或系統(tǒng)之間進行消息通信,目前熱門的消息中間件有Redis、RabbitMQ、Kafka、RocketMQ等等。以上幾種組件中Redis在消息隊...
從事開發(fā)行業(yè),天天都會跟GitHub或其他基于Git的工具所接觸。而對于剛進入開發(fā)行業(yè)的程序員,往往第一個選擇就是學習GitHub,看看博客文章和一些資料對自己會有所幫助,但...
隨著線上應用逐步采用 SpringBoot 構(gòu)建,SpringBoot應用實例越來多,當線上某個應用需要升級部署時,常常簡單粗暴地使用 kill 命令,這種停止應用的方式會讓...
作者:半吊子全棧工匠原文鏈接:https://blog.csdn.net/wireless_com/article/details/89008061 企業(yè)規(guī)模的軟件系統(tǒng)該如何...